Come on guys. The fact is the IRB is the villian in all this, based on their flawed world cup qualifying system.

Each world cup the top 2 placed pool teams go through as top rank to the next cup. Argentina have been consistantly in the top 6 for over a year now and are a good 3.5points clear of England in 7th and 8.5points clear of Scotland in 11th (who is contesting to be the 2nd qualifier in pool C) in the official IRB rankings.

The big loser in all this is the viewers who won't get to see a competitive quarterfinal, because either Argentina, Ireland or France will not be playing.

The fact that the IRB is reviewing its qualifying criteria for the next world cup (to look at automatic qualification for the top 3 teams in each pool) shows that they realise the current system is wrong.

So ease up on each other. One of the best things about this game is the respect fans from different teams have for the opposition.

Lets just hope that in future years each pool is a pool of death and that no ones place in the quarters is a assured before the first game is even played.
